I'm not Koby Stevens' biggest fan, but I can appreciate the value he'd hold to any team in need of a solid young inside mid capable of a decade of service (which I'd imagine is most teams). He's not particularity quick or skillful, but he's strong, versatile, a good size and a decent overhead. Not to mention his cleanness in congestion. I'm personally annoyed with how he's been managed, but our midfield lineup is notoriously inflexible and spots only become available due to injuries/suspensions.

I'd be surprised if we're offered anything within the top 30 for him though. At this pick he'd be an absolute bargain. Perhaps even more so than Ebert to Port last year. You think we would've learned after that episode :rolleyes:
